Web5 nov. 2013 · In Europe, the standard keg size is 50 liters.This type of keg measures 532 millimeters or 20.94 inches high and 408 millimeters or 16.06 inches in diameter. A 20 … WebA 50 litre keg gives you about 175 pots or 118 schooners (175 x 285ml or 118 x 425ml glasses). How many Litres is a standard Australian keg? WebSince one beer barrel is equal to 117.347844 liters, you can use this simple formula to convert: liters = beer barrels × 117.347844. The beer volume in liters is equal to the beer barrels multiplied by 117.347844. For example, here's how to convert 5 beer barrels to liters using the formula above. 5 bbl = (5 × 117.347844) = 586.73922 l. http://www.beerinabin.com.au/beerprices.html
